In order to cut glass, you will need the most common glass cutter, which can be found in any storetools for construction and repair. The design of the glass cutter is very simple. This tool consists of a convenient holder and a special cutting element for the production of which use hard alloys. Typically, the cutting element is in the form of a small wheel. It is also worth noting that a professional instrument uses element made of technical diamond.


The convenience of using such glass cutters is that To cut glass with their help it is possible practically without pressure. In addition, diamond glass cutting can easily draw on the glass curved lines of complex shapes, while they will be obtained very accurate and accurate.


Usually in everyday life it becomes necessary to cut glass only in a straight line. Cutting in a straight line is a fairly simple procedure, which requires A convenient ruler and a glass cutter. If you do not have a long line, you canuse the usual wooden rack. In order to cut glass, the ruler should be pressed to the material as tightly as possible. It is necessary that it be fixed and not move during the cutting process. Professionals, often working with glass, stick a thin strip of rubber on the rulers for greater grip.


The glass cutter must be kept perpendicular to the glass surface. The cut should be carried out evenly and verycarefully. The force of pressure should also be distributed evenly. A glass cutter needs to hold a single line with the same force. Keep the tool at the same angle.


Professional glaziers recommend before cutting begins oil the cutter with kerosene. To do this, it is sufficient to hold a tool on a sponge soaked with this liquid. This is done to make the cutting easier.


Now it is necessary to turn a cut into a full fault. First, you should useglass cutter as a percussion instrument: it will be necessary to apply uniform mild strokes from the opposite side of the glass. After that, the material should be placed on the table so that its edge coincides with the cutting line. Now The glass needs to be broken by one strong and strong movement, directed downwards. After that, the material should break down along the intended line.


For To break off a narrow piece of glass, you should use pliers or grooves of the glass cutter. Sharp edges of the glass can be rubbed with sandpaper or a grinding stone.


Finally, it is worth noting that when performing the described procedures You need to be very carefulbecause glass is a material that cancause deep cuts. In addition, all work should be carried out in a room with a hard floor covering, from which it will be easy to remove small pieces.
